Very nice video! You have a Savage Model 1899C, the “C” indicating a half octagon barrel. The 1899A had a round barrel, the 1899B an octagon. The 1899C was only made from 1899 to 1917, and the pin cocking indicator on yours places it between 1908 and 1917. You covered the features very well.

This is very interesting. I have a Model 1899 that my great grandfather purchased new and has been handed down through the generations. I was told that the serial number dates to 1922, but it has the pin cocking indicator on it. It sounds like it might be even older than I thought it was.
@Cal9753
@Cal9753 2 жыл бұрын
@@deadordreadfist343, the pin cocking indicator started in 1908 but continued until the 99 was discontinued. His rifle date is limited to 1917 or earlier because that’s when the half octagon 1899 stopped being made. I didn’t phrase it very well, but yours could very well be from 1922.

Should also be said, thats a pretty desirable 99. The straight wrist, half octagonal barrel, schnabel forend, brass counter and the fact its in .30-30 make it an early Savage. Im no expert, but the Savage collectors book by David Royal could tell you how early it is. Its pretty cheap, got my copy for about $45.

Had a 1912 99 in .303 which I reloaded for. Had cleaning rod damage so I shortened and recrowned it. It was a wonderful carrying rifle - like a wand. I did not pay much for it. The .303 is essentially.30-30 power (different case but Data is interchangeable). Cases were available from Graffs. Traditional bullet weight was 190 and I was able to use that weight from Hawk Bullets, something you can do with your.30-30. Hawks do well in older tired bores. The 99 Savages are fine old rifles.
